  • Death of Fr. Achilles Cassieri, OFM Cap
    January 21, 2017
    January 19th at 12:30, our brother Achilles Cassieri embraced Sister Death at St. Lawrence Friary in Beacon. Achilles was born December 28, 1926. He was invested with the Capuchin habit on July 23, 1944 and made his Perpetual Profession of vows on August 2, 1948. He was ordained a priest May 14, 1952. May his soul and all the souls of the faithful departed rest in peace.

  • Novices Invested, 2016
    Novices Invested, 2016
    July 25, 2016
    On July 24 at San Lorenzo Friary in Santa Ynez, CA, 17 postulants were invested with the Capuchin habit and began their novitiate year. Brother Brian Sullivan is a novice from our province. He comes to us from St. Matthew Parish in Charlotte, NC. Attending the investiture ceremony were Fr. Nick (Provincial), Fr. Robert (Prefect of Formation) and Bro. Miguel (pre-novitiate team). Welcome, Brian, to our family of Capuchin Franciscans, Province of the Sacred Stigmata of St. Francis!

  • Chapter of Mats 2016
    March 16, 2016
    The friars in the Province are making preparations for the upcoming Chapter of Mats which will take place at St. Lawrence Friary in Beacon, NY. The Chapter of Mats will run from Sunday, April 17 to Friday, April 22. Please keeps our Province in prayer both during this time of preparation as well as during that week. The Chapter of Mats is the term for a meeting of all the friars and consists of prayer, fraternity, addresses by various groups and a few guest speakers. This particular Chapter will focus on Prayer and Fraternity.
